Description
A group poses in the car at the bottom of the Incline below Echo Mountain. Probably taken at the opening of this section of the rail line. T.S.C. Lowe was the founder of the Mount Lowe project and the Mount Lowe Railway. In 1892, Oak Mountain, a 6,100 foot peak behind Echo Mountain, was renamed Mount Lowe in his honor.
